Russia's govt. adopts resolution on tourist and recreation zones
Under the document, tourism and recreation zones will be established in Russia's westernmost Kaliningrad Region, the Irkutsk Region in East Siberia, the Krasnodar Region in the country's south and the Altai Republic in southwest Siberia.
The tourism and recreation zones are intended to help regional development and attract investment.
The resolution authorizes the economics ministry to conclude, on behalf of the Russian government, agreements with these regions on establishing tourism and recreation zones on their territory, the press office said.
Last year, the government also passed a law establishing special gambling zones in a bid to rid cities of casinos and other gambling venues.
